Bharti Walmart planning more wholesale stores, Punjab is focus

Bharti Walmart is planning to open 10 to 15 cash-and-carry wholesale stores over the next three years and hoping that the government will open up multi-brand retail to foreign investment. The rest of the story: Bharti Walmart planning more wholesale stores, Punjab is focus-The Economic Times.

Wal-Mart in trouble over Best Price brand name

US-based Wal-Mart Stores Inc. has run into trouble with the trademark office over the branding of its wholesale stores in India. The rest of the story: Wal-Mart in trouble over Best Price brand name – Corporate News – livemint.com.

Wal-Mart’ 235th store in China opens in Xuzhou city

The Zhengxiang-Wal-Mart shopping plaza was opened up On June 27th. Government leaders of Xuzhou city, Senior Vice President and Chief Administrative Officer of Wal-Mart (China), and the chairman of Shanghai Zhengxiang Co., Ltd. attended the opening ceremony.
